What does Nexus do? Nexus AG is a publicly traded company headquartered in Donaueschingen, Germany. It was founded in 1979 and has since experienced strong growth. The company operates in various business areas, including electronic document management and archiving solutions, identity and access management, as well as the provision of IT infrastructure products and services. Nexus offers comprehensive end-to-end solutions for its customers and has a network of international partners and distributors. It has invested heavily in research and development, as well as acquisitions to expand its offerings. Overall, Nexus AG is a leading provider of digital solutions, with a focus on meeting customer requirements and delivering innovative solutions. FCF conversion measures how effectively EBITDA converts to free cash flow. Higher conversion indicates efficient capital allocation and low maintenance costs.
